Does Oral B toothpaste contain alcohol?

Does Oral-B toothpaste have alcohol?

No, Oral B toothpaste does not contain alcohol.

Does Oral-B toothpaste contain fluoride?

Oral-B toothpastes are some of the most commonly recommended by dental professionals. … Many Oral-B toothpastes contain Stannous Fluoride Complex, consisting of stannous fluoride and Active Clean polyphosphate crystals to provide a unique cleaning sensation that you can actually feel working.

Is Oral B toothpaste antibacterial?

This powerful ingredient gives Oral-B’s Pro-Expert toothpaste a long-lasting antimicrobial action, which fights plaque and consequently gum problems. … It inhibits antimicrobial growth as well as reducing the ability of bacteria to ‘stick’ to tooth and gum surfaces.

What does fluoride from the dentist do?

Fluoride helps prevent tooth decay by making the tooth more resistant to acid attacks from plaque bacteria and sugars in the mouth. It also reverses early decay.

Is Oral-B toothpaste made in China?

Oral-B. … The country of manufacture does however depend on the particular product within the Oral-B range. Their rechargeable electric toothbrushes, all PRO, Professional Care and Triumph toothbrushes are made in Germany. The Oral-B Genius Series handle is made in Germany, but the travel case is made in China.

Does Colgate own Oral-B?

Oral-B is an American brand of oral hygiene products, including toothpastes, toothbrushes, electric toothbrushes, and mouthwashes. It has been owned by American multinational Procter & Gamble (P&G) since 2006.
